ing
This commit is contained in:
parent
5db5cb3f2d
commit
3a7b7e4536
|
@ -2,6 +2,7 @@ package logging
|
||||||
|
|
||||||
import (
|
import (
|
||||||
"flag"
|
"flag"
|
||||||
|
"fmt"
|
||||||
"log"
|
"log"
|
||||||
|
|
||||||
"git.loafle.net/commons_go/config"
|
"git.loafle.net/commons_go/config"
|
||||||
|
@ -14,7 +15,7 @@ var (
|
||||||
)
|
)
|
||||||
|
|
||||||
func init() {
|
func init() {
|
||||||
configPath = flag.String("logger-config-path", "./logging.json", "The path of logger config file")
|
configPath = flag.String("log-config-path", "./logging.json", "The path of logger config file")
|
||||||
flag.Parse()
|
flag.Parse()
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@ -23,6 +24,8 @@ var logger *zap.Logger
|
||||||
func Logger() *zap.Logger {
|
func Logger() *zap.Logger {
|
||||||
if nil == logger {
|
if nil == logger {
|
||||||
initializeLogger()
|
initializeLogger()
|
||||||
|
|
||||||
|
logger.Info(fmt.Sprintf("Logger has been initialized. config[%s]", *configPath))
|
||||||
}
|
}
|
||||||
return logger
|
return logger
|
||||||
}
|
}
|
||||||
|
@ -38,6 +41,7 @@ func initializeLogger() {
|
||||||
if logger, err = zap.NewDevelopment(); nil != err {
|
if logger, err = zap.NewDevelopment(); nil != err {
|
||||||
log.Panicf("Building of logger config[Development] has been failed [%v]", err)
|
log.Panicf("Building of logger config[Development] has been failed [%v]", err)
|
||||||
}
|
}
|
||||||
|
logger.Info("Logger has been initialized as development mode")
|
||||||
return
|
return
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Reference in New Issue
Block a user